Butcher block countertops come in three main styles, each offering a unique look and function. Flat grain, also known as face grain, showcases the natural wood patterns, giving your kitchen a modern and elegant appearance. Edge grain is made from long, narrow wood strips, making it sturdy and providing a consistent grain pattern. End grain features a checkerboard pattern that is highly durable and perfect for heavy food preparation. Each style caters to different aesthetic preferences and usage needs, enhancing your kitchen's look and functionality.
With proper care, wood countertops can last anywhere from 20 to 100 years. To keep yours looking like new, clean up spills immediately and reseal the surface regularly—ideally once a month in the first year, then twice a year after that. Regular maintenance helps preserve the wood's beauty and durability for decades.
Wood countertops aren't hard to maintain if you keep up with regular care. Simply clean them with mild soap and water after use and reseal them monthly during the first year (then twice a year afterward). Using a food-grade oil or sealant protects the wood from damage. With a bit of routine maintenance, your countertop will stay beautiful and durable.
Wood countertops are sanitary with proper care and maintenance. By sealing them with a food-grade sealant and cleaning them regularly with mild soap and water, you create a barrier that prevents bacteria from getting into the wood. Always dry the surface thoroughly after cleaning to keep it hygienic and safe for food prep.
It's best to oil raw wood countertops once a month during the first year. After that, you can oil them twice yearly to keep them in good shape. If your countertop is professionally stained or sealed, you might not need to oil it as often. Regular oiling helps prevent drying and cracking, preserving the wood's natural beauty and durability.
